2,4-DICHLORO-6-(HYDROXYMETHYL)PHENOL synthesis

7synthesis methods
-

Yield:6641-02-7 76.7%

Reaction Conditions:

with sodium hydroxide in lithium hydroxide monohydrate at 50; for 48 h;

Steps:

1 (1) Synthesis of 2,4-dichloro-6-hydroxymethylphenol

Add 15mL deionized water to a 50mL reaction flask,Then add granular sodium hydroxide (1.3g, 63mmol), stir for 15min until it is completely dissolved, add 2,4-dichlorophenol (5g, 100mmol), add formaldehyde solution (37%-40%, 6mL, 167.6mmol) after dissolution ), stirred at 50°C for 48h, during this process, the solution gradually changed from light yellow to yellow to dark red. After the reaction stopped, the reaction solution was transferred to a beaker, and the pH was adjusted to about 3 with hydrochloric acid while stirring, and a dark red oil appeared. , extracted with CH2Cl2 (3×50mL), then washed with saturated brine, dried over anhydrous sodium sulfate, recrystallized with CH2Cl2 to obtain a white solid (8.3g, 76.7%);
